About J. H. Mitchell
J. H. Mitchell is a scholar working on Complementary and alternative medicine, Plant Science, Soil Science, Cardiology and Cardiovascular Medicine and Agronomy and Crop Science, having authored 110 papers that have together received 3.5k indexed citations. Recurring topics across this work include Rice Cultivation and Yield Improvement (41 papers), Plant responses to water stress (18 papers), GABA and Rice Research (15 papers), Heart Rate Variability and Autonomic Control (13 papers), Cardiovascular and exercise physiology (11 papers), Genetic Mapping and Diversity in Plants and Animals (9 papers), Genetics and Plant Breeding (8 papers) and Cardiovascular Function and Risk Factors (7 papers). The work is most often cited by research in Complementary and alternative medicine (616 citations), Cardiology and Cardiovascular Medicine (1.3k citations), Orthopedics and Sports Medicine (202 citations), Plant Science (726 citations) and Nephrology (138 citations). J. H. Mitchell has collaborated with scholars based in Australia, United States and United Kingdom. Frequent co-authors include K. Wildenthal, S. Fukai, Rachel L. Johnson, C B Chapman, Bengt Saltin, G. Blomqvist, Harold Salwin, A. S. Henick, G. H. Templeton and J. Stray‐Gundersen. Their work appears in journals such as American Journal of Physiology-Legacy Content, Field Crops Research, Crop and Pasture Science, Plant Production Science and Journal of the American Oil Chemists Society.
